ROASTED PEARS WITH PROSCIUTTO
This 3-ingredient finger food is the perfect classy appetizer for your next party. It's so simple to make yet so elegant and delicious. Finishing with a drizzle of balsamic vinegar makes the flavors pop and takes this easy app to the next level.
Provided by Melissa Fallon
Categories Diabetic Pork Recipes
Time 25m
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F.
- Cut pears in half lengthwise, then use a melon baller or small knife to remove the cores. Cut each half lengthwise into 3 slices.
- Wrap 1 slice of prosciutto around the center of each pear slice. Evenly space the pears on a foil-lined baking sheet.
- Bake until the prosciutto is crisp and begins to brown, 14 to 16 minutes. Transfer to a serving platter and drizzle with vinegar. Serve immediately.

PEAR PROSCIUTTO APPETIZER
Need quick and easy appetizers for the Holidays or New Year's Eve Party? Try this pear prosciutto appetizer recipe. These prosciutto bites are ready in 10 minutes and require no baking!
Provided by Julia | Appetizer Addiction
Categories All Recipes
Time 10m
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Rinse the pears under running water. Pat them dry. Quarter them and remove cores.
- Spread some blue cheese over each pear and place them on a serving tray/plate/board. Tear prosciutto ham into small pieces and arrange these on top of each pear. Add basil leaf and a slice of fresh chili.
- At last crack some pepper over and serve.

ASIAN PEAR PROSCIUTTO APPETIZERS
An easy appetizer that is light and healthy made with sweet, crunchy Asian pears, thin strips of prosciutto, light, soft goat cheese and the zesty tang of radish microgreens.
Provided by Pat Nyswonger
Categories Appetizers
Time 15m
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Add the lemon juice to a shallow bowl. Wash the pears and slice them in rounds with a sharp knife or mandoline. Dip each pear slice in the bowl with the lemon juice to keep the pears from discoloring.
- To assemble the appetizers: Transfer the pear slices to a paper-towel lined plate and lightly blot with another paper towel. Working with one slice at a time, cut the slice in half and spread a 1/4 teaspoon soft goat cheese on one half, add the other half of the pear slice, alternating the direction. Spread another 1/4 teaspoon of soft goat cheese to the top pear slice and top with a folded strip of prosciutto and a dab of the soft goat cheese and finish with the radish microgreens.
- Continue assembling the remaining pear slices, add to a serving plate, garnish with additional radish microgreens and serve.

PROSCIUTTO-WRAPPED PEARS
Steps:
- Heat the oil in a small skillet over medium-high heat until hot. Add the sage and fry, stirring occasionally, until the bubbling subsides, about 30 seconds. Transfer to a paper towel-lined plate with a slotted spoon. Reserve the oil.
- In a small bowl, stir together the ricotta, honey, 1 tablespoon of the reserved sage-frying oil, a pinch of salt and a few grinds of pepper until well combined.
- Cut each pear lengthwise into 10 slices (each approximately 1/4 inch wide). Wrap each in a 1/2 slice prosciutto. Arrange on a serving platter and top each slice with a dollop of ricotta and a fried sage leaf.

GRILLED PEAR AND PROSCIUTTO STARTER
This simple, elegant appetizer has an amazing combination of sweet, salty, tart and fresh flavors. Replace the mint with any type of herb that you like. Oregano is quite nice. For an even quicker version, use canned pears. Simply drain them and heat them up in the microwave until just warm, then proceed to step 4.
Provided by LizzieBug
Categories Pears
Time 20m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Peel, halve, and core the pears.
- Grill the pears on medium heat, turning once, until they are heated through and have nice grill marks on both sides. 5-7 minutes.
- Alternately, you can sauté the pears in a little butter or apple juice to heat them through and soften them up a bit.
- Place one pear half on each plate.
- Top each pear half with a slice of prosciutto, followed by a slice of parmesan (use a potato peeler to get a nice, thin slice), and then a mint leaf.
- Drizzle a tablespoon of balsamic vinegar around each pear half.
- Season with salt and pepper if desired.

PEAR AND PROSCIUTTO PIZZA
This gourmet-style pizza is both sweet and savory.
Provided by bostoncook
Categories World Cuisine Recipes European Italian
Time 1h10m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Place the garlic in a small square of aluminum foil. Drizzle 1/2 tablespoon of olive oil over the garlic. Wrap foil around garlic to seal.
- Roast the garlic in the preheated oven until soft, about 20 minutes. Smash roasted cloves with a fork.
- Place the pears in a bowl with 1 tablespoon olive oil; toss to coat. Arrange pear slices on a baking sheet.
- Bake in hot oven until soft, 10 to 15 minutes.
- Raise oven temperature to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Preheat a pizza stone or baking sheet in the oven.
- Lightly dust a flat surface with flour. Roll the prepared pizza crust dough out onto the prepared surface. Dust a baking sheet with cornmeal. Lay the dough onto the prepared baking sheet. Spread the mashed garlic onto the dough; top with the Swiss cheese. Arrange the pears, prosciutto, and mozzarella cheese onto the pizza. Season with salt and pepper. Brush the edges of the crust with the 1/2 tablespoon olive oil.
- Bake in preheated oven until the cheese is melted and crust is golden brown, 15 to 20 minutes.

CRISPY PROSCIUTTO CUPS WITH PEAR
Welcome cocktail-party guests with this fuss-free appetizer that puts deli and freezer staples to work for you.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Appetizers
Yield Makes 24
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Cut prosciutto into 24 two-inch squares. Place one square (overlapping any tears) in each cup of a mini cupcake tin. Bake until fat turns golden, about 15 minutes. Using a fork, immediately transfer to a paper towel to drain; cool completely. In a small bowl, combine pear and juice. Place 1/2 teaspoon mixture in each cup just before serving.
